About Adventures in Riding with Miss Julie

Julie Albert has been working with horses longer than many of her students have been alive. Her passion for dressage in particular stretches back 35 years, and she's been teaching the sport for the last 25. Though dressage is Julie's specialty, she also teaches riders the disciplines of hunter/jumper, western, english, and western pleasure barrels. During all lessons, her years of experience are evident as she teaches students to manipulate the horses' movements by using their bodies rather than promising to become their racing agents. Beyond lessons, Julie hosts casual trail rides and pony parties at her three-acre farm, events that are centered around safe, well-behaved horses that Julie trained herself.
